Free POP mail was a nice addition, but IMAP is what most of us need. And with the Agency pricing, it’s hard to beat. I read through the documentation and it is easy to navigate, as usual.
I like that you can use the “plus” method for creating temporary or specific emails! I’ve done this with gmail for years to sign up for newsletters and make it easy to filter on.
eg. name+newsletter@mydomain.email
